Description: Papers of Oenone Judith Dundas (1927-2008), Professor of English (1969-1997), contain biographical material, personal and professional correspondence, educational records, papers and projects from primary and secondary school in Saskatoon, Saskatchewan, Canada, University of British Columbia (1946-1948), University of London (1949-1951), and University of Wisconsin (1953-1954), lecture and research notes, journal articles, published books, manuscripts, course reading lists and syllabi, autobiographical records of thoughts and dreams, photographs, passports and identification documents, concerning student life and academic career, family and personal relationships, genealogy, art, art history, literature, poetry, related to the Renaissance, Romanticism, and Edmund Spenser's epic poem, The Faerie Queene. Correspondents include: Marion (sister), Mathilda and Richard S. (parents) Dundas and Philipp Fehl, artist and Professor of Art History (1969-1990), whose letters also contain his pen and ink drawings, or "capricci", published and unpublished.
